What Mississippi Does to Gutters

Gulf rainfall volume meets Dixie Alley severe weather — wind-driven rain tests fascia attachment — and long humid seasons grow moss and seedlings in any gutter left clogged past spring.

Mississippi systems face light freeze-thaw exposure, heavy tree canopy that fills unguarded gutters twice a year, and hail hits often enough that impact resistance is worth weighing. Those three variables — freeze-thaw, debris load, and impact risk — are what a good local installer designs around, from trough size and hanger spacing to whether guards or heat cables belong in the quote.

What gutter material works best in Mississippi?

With light freeze-thaw exposure and hail hits often enough that impact resistance is worth weighing, most Mississippi installers steer toward quality .027–.032 seamless aluminum, with copper as the premium long-life option. Vinyl struggles here — UV and heat cycling embrittle it quickly.

How old is the housing stock — does that matter for gutters?

The median Mississippi home was built around 1986, which means original gutter systems on many houses are past their service life. Aging spike-and-ferrule fastening, undersized 4- and 5-inch troughs, and decades-old sealant are the patterns local pros find.
